Why this result
Qwen3.5-122B-A10B is clearly ahead on the BenchAlign aggregate, 60.56 to 57.01. The gap is large enough that you do not need to squint at the spreadsheet to see the difference.
Qwen3.5-122B-A10B's sharpest advantage is in knowledge, where it averages 83.6 against 56.6. The single biggest benchmark swing on the page is SWE-bench Verified, 72% to 76.2%. Qwen3.5 397B does hit back in reasoning, so the answer changes if that is the part of the workload you care about most.
Qwen3.5 397B is also the more expensive model on tokens at $0.60 input / $3.60 output per 1M tokens, versus $0.00 input / $0.00 output per 1M tokens for Qwen3.5-122B-A10B. That is roughly Infinityx on output cost alone. Qwen3.5-122B-A10B is the reasoning model in the pair, while Qwen3.5 397B is not. That usually helps on harder chain-of-thought-heavy tests, but it can also mean more latency and more token spend in real use. Qwen3.5-122B-A10B gives you the larger context window at 262K, compared with 128K for Qwen3.5 397B.
Category breakdown
Exact category averages are shown below. Not measured means BenchLM does not have enough sourced public coverage for that model and category.
| Category | Qwen3.5-122B-A10B | Δ | Qwen3.5 397B |
|---|---|---|---|
| Knowledge | Qwen3.5-122B-A10B83.6 | Margin← 27.0 | Qwen3.5 397B56.6 |
| Coding | Qwen3.5-122B-A10B72.0 | Margin← 5.5 | Qwen3.5 397B66.5 |
| Reasoning | Qwen3.5-122B-A10B60.2 | Margin→ 3.0 | Qwen3.5 397B63.2 |
| Multilingual | Qwen3.5-122B-A10B82.2 | Margin→ 2.5 | Qwen3.5 397B84.7 |
| Multimodal | Qwen3.5-122B-A10B77.2 | Margin→ 2.4 | Qwen3.5 397B79.6 |
| Inst. Following | Qwen3.5-122B-A10B93.4 | Margin← 0.8 | Qwen3.5 397B92.6 |
| Agentic | Qwen3.5-122B-A10B56.4 | Margin→ 0.1 | Qwen3.5 397B56.5 |
| Math | Qwen3.5-122B-A10BNot measured | MarginNo overlap | Qwen3.5 397B90.6 |
